3 Common Signs Your Water Well Needs Repairs

March 17, 2025

For countless homeowners, a private water well is an essential source of drinking water, providing independence from municipal systems and often offering cleaner water. However, like any other home system, wells can sometimes require maintenance or repairs. Understanding the signs that your water well needs attention is critical to ensuring a continuous supply of safe and clean water for your home. 1. Low Water Pressure Problems


One of the most noticeable signs of a problem with your water well is a sudden drop in water pressure. Water pressure issues can affect everything from your ability to take showers to how your appliances function. If you experience an unexplained reduction in water pressure, it could be due to issues like clogged pipes, a failing pump, or even a reduction in the water table. 2. Water Quality Issues


Another common sign that repairs might be necessary is a change in your water’s taste, color, or odor. For the 23 million households in the United States relying on private wells for drinking water, according to the Environmental Protection Agency, maintaining water quality is paramount. If you notice a metallic taste, an unpleasant odor, or discoloration in your water, it could indicate contamination or the presence of sediment. 3. Unusual Noises from the Well System


Unusual noises from your well pump or the surrounding system can also indicate that something is amiss. Any grinding, banging, or constant cycling of the pump may suggest mechanical problems or that the pump is working harder than it should, possibly due to a blockage or another issue. Ignoring these sounds might lead to pump failure, causing an interruption in your water supply and necessitating more significant repairs or replacements.
